Fritz grew up in Radnor, Pennsylvania, and attended Salem University in West Virginia and Temple University in Philadelphia where he studied radio, television, and film. He worked as a comedian and disc jockey for several years and as a radio personality at WBEN and later WKBW in Buffalo, New York. He left Buffalo for Los Angeles in 1980 to work as a stand-up comic. In 1982 he began work as weekend weatherman at KNBC and became the weekday weatherman in 1984.

Fritz has written and performed two one-man theater acts, titled The Reception and It’s Me! Dad! He received the 2004 EMA Community Service Award for his involvement with KNBC’s 4 Our Planet, a children’s program. He appeared in a supporting role in one of Raymond Burr’s last Perry Mason television films, The Case of the Telltale Talk Show Host, in 1993 and through all of that, he never stopped performing stand-up comedy.

Joining Fritz on this night of laughter is the very funny Laura Hayden. Laura leaves no sordid stone unturned in her stand-up comedy.

<!-- EMBEDDED YOUTUBE URL: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ZJ5iGuo5M3k&t=69s -->

The mastermind behind the multi-media show “I Didn’t Mean To Be A Virgin In The 80’s,” all topics are fair game for Laura, from her own stories of coming of age to the bizarre and all too funny real life experiences. Laura has appeared in countless clubs, theatres, casinos, cruise ships, military tours and shacks all over the United States and 26 countries. Laura’s credits include TV Guide Network, Laughs on Fox, The Night Shift with Kevin Ferguson, Funny.com, Dead Americans, LATALK radio and Sirius/XM radio.

And if that wasn’t enough comedy for one night, we also have OC’s very own Ron Ruhman!

<!-- EMBEDDED YOUTU.BE URL: https://youtu.be/G0594Vw738I?si=kYuJP8jj2AOidt8k -->

Ron has been called a “High Energy Seinfeld”. He brings a very energetic style to the stage as he shares his interesting slant on day-to-day life in an act that is clean, smart, and very entertaining. Ron headlines clubs, colleges, corporate and church events, throughout the United States and Canada. He has opened for many talented performers including Leon Redbone, Judy Tenuta, Shawn Wayans, Jimmy Brogan, Don Friesen, and James P Connolly, done audience warm-up on several productions including Castle Rock Pictures “Forget Paris” starring Billy Crystal, and appeared on numerous television shows including “America’s Funniest People”, Comedytime TV, KTLA’s Find Me a Comic, and COZI TV. Ron also just finished recording his first DryBar Comedy special.
